Speaking amid mounting international condemnation of the bill, the UN’s high commissioner for human rights, Volker TĂŒrk, described the law as “patently inconsistent with #Israel’s international law obligations, including in relation to the right to life”. He added that it “raises serious concerns about due process violations, is deeply discriminatory, and must be promptly repealed”.

“Its application in a discriminatory manner would constitute an additional, particularly egregious violation of international law. Its application to residents of the occupied Palestinian territory would constitute a war crime,” TĂŒrk said.

Tania Warner described the treatment of her and her daughter as “horrific” from the start. After being held for about five and a half hours at the checkpoint, they were sent to the first facility, where “every single person 
 was handcuffed – including children”, the mother said.

There, they slept on the floor on 2in mats and the lights were on 24 hours a day. Agents would not let Warner call a lawyer and constantly pressured her to sign documents agreeing to “self-deport”.

“They’re abusive, and their tactics are to threaten you and to be so inhospitable that you deport yourself,” Warner said. She and her family say she has made it clear they have all the correct documents to live and work in the US, but that has been ignored.

Despite #Iran’s internet blackout, I regularly receive text and voice messages from within the country - people talking about life under attack. One was from a forty-something man, who sounded really low.

"I’m freaking out," he says. He describes seeing "a lot of fighter jets" and hearing "five or six explosions".

Although the war itself is in the headlines, "the people inside Iran have been forgotten", he says.

In his view, all the media talks about is what Trump has said and how Iran responded. "Even Iranians abroad are mostly either dancing and congratulating
#Israel, the US, and #Trump, or tearing each other apart," he says.

Meanwhile, inside Iran, he is seeing people "nearly break from fear" at the sound of a door slamming. "When I call someone and they don’t answer, I almost have a heart attack," he says.
